Output d28b1aba8a802217bfbed6ac8e6690062778595ed36194326532c520598868ad:1

value
997540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9069952353aff85b8123817f3378b3832e4f95 OP_EQUAL
address
3EgpsjbyEoPSfJuWfQqR72ZUhZEtLqhkus
transaction
d28b1aba8a802217bfbed6ac8e6690062778595ed36194326532c520598868ad
spent
true